Would be very keen to know : 1: what do the 4RT community consider to be a good all round sprocket set up ? 2: It appears an S3 280 conversion kit is a straight "bolt on and ride" without having to do any extra machining work to cranks and cases etc. I am very tempted to buy one as I feel it may give extra talky power of the bottom , right or wrong ? I am an ageing expert that still likes to have a go but feel sometimes my 250 is a bit weak when pulling a higher gear from short approaches. Lowering the gearing , i.e.: 43 on the rear made it manageable in technical areas but I felt all gears were to short. My bike currently has a mitani clutch and exhaust system and I am lead to believe is running a Sans setting. Rear sprocket is a 41. Look forward to hearing experienced views on these subjects Chris
